Height Keech Shares 8-bit Scott Bryce Taylor-directed "COMPUTER ROCKER" Music Video (Cold Rhymes Records/Nonstop Everything)

Height Keech is arguably, as successful as one one could ever imagine to get as an Underground/Indie Hip-Hop emcee. A figurehead within the Baltimore/East Coast Alt. Hip-Hop scenes since 1999 with now-defunct crew Wounds , Height recently started producing his own and others' music and released four of his own albums last year, as well as a career-spanning "Guest Spots" compilation. In recent years, Height turned his long-standing, loosely-formatted imprint, Cold Rhymes Records into a full-fledged functioning label powerhouse. Just this year alone, Cold Rhymes has issued albums from MISTER , Off The Meat Rack, Height , and the "Ariel Pink of Hip-Hop," Darko The Super, as well as a label-encompassing compilation, three of which were produced by Height Keech himself. All-around Breakdown: THERE ISN'T VERY MUCH TIME: 14 ICE-COLD DEVASTATORS FROM COLD RHYMES RECORDS (Height's Label Comp.)

"Cold Rhymes [Records] has long been my own label for my own solo albums. I started releasing other people's music under the Cold Rhymes banner last Spring. Recently, my pals Mister & ialive have joined me in working behind-the-scenes to make this label a reality. This is a compilation of songs from all our recent/forthcoming releases. The title comes from Kate Ferencz's opening track. In engaging with all these hard-working people over the last year, I'm constantly reminded how we're all engaged in a race against time. We all have to draw up our own battle plans and wage our own wars against the clock to bring this music and art into existence.
